Villa Rica Turf Conditions

Villa Rica sits in that tricky zone where Carroll County's clay soil dominates—it holds water like nobody's business, which creates drainage headaches around pools. Your natural grass wants to stay soggy long after everyone's done swimming, and that's before you factor in the chlorine. Artificial turf eliminates that problem entirely because it sits on a permeable base that lets water drain straight through instead of puddling on top. The summer sun here hits hard too. We're talking sustained heat that can make unshaded pool areas uncomfortable to walk on barefoot, which is why we specifically choose turf products with reflective fibers and UV stabilizers for this region. Most yards in the Mirror Lake neighborhoods and Downtown Villa Rica run somewhere between a quarter and half-acre, which gives us plenty of room to create a full pool surround that looks intentional rather than patched. Installation-wise, we account for the clay subsurface by adding a proper aggregate base—not cutting corners. That foundation is what keeps your turf from settling or shifting during our heavy spring rains. HOAs in this area generally love artificial turf around pools because it maintains a consistent appearance year-round and actually reduces water usage, which appeals to homeowners concerned about maintenance.

Frequently Asked Questions

Why does chlorine kill regular grass so quickly in Villa Rica?

Chlorine is a strong oxidizer that breaks down the cellular structure of natural grass blades. Combined with Villa Rica's already-stressful summer heat and our clay soil's poor drainage, chlorine turns turf brown within weeks. Artificial turf fibers are synthetic polymers designed to resist chemical exposure—they won't fade, degrade, or discolor from daily pool splash-out.

How hot does artificial pool turf actually get in a Georgia summer?

Standard dark turf can reach 150+ degrees in direct sun, but we install heat-resistant blends with lighter colorways and reflective backing specifically for pool areas. These stay roughly 10-15 degrees cooler. It's not ice-cold, but it's comfortable enough for barefoot walking even on 95-degree days in Villa Rica.

Will the clay soil around my Mirror Lake home cause installation problems?

Clay actually requires a more deliberate installation process, which is what we do. We excavate, add a compacted aggregate base, then lay permeable underlayment before the turf goes down. This keeps water from pooling and prevents settling. It costs a bit more upfront, but it's non-negotiable in Carroll County.

Do I need to replace pool turf every few years?

Quality heat-resistant pool turf lasts 12-15 years with minimal maintenance. You'll rinse it occasionally to remove debris and chemical buildup, but that's it. No mowing, no reseeding, no fighting algae or dead spots like you would with natural grass in Villa Rica's climate.
